Abstract:
      This paper studied the effects of long-term fertilization on wheat yield,fertilizer use efficiency(FUE) and soil fertility in the test station of Changwu in Loess Plateau.The results showed that the yield increase and the increase rate of the single application of nitrogenous(N) or phosphorus(P) fertilizer were low,there was no significant difference between the single application of N or P and CK,the combined application of N with P and the combined application of N,P and K could increase the yield significantly.The FUE of P of the single application of phosphorus fertilizer was 1%,which was the lowest;the FUE of N of the single application of nitrogenous fertilizer was 12.5%;the FUE of P of the combined application of N with P significantly increased the FUE of P and N.Compared with the combined application of N with P,the combined application of N,P and K increased the FUE of P by 2.2%,but declined the FUE of N by 4.5%;the FUE of K of the combined application of N,P and K was 7.3%,which was low.The single application of phosphorus fertilizer only increased soil P,but declined soil N;the single application of nitrogenous fertilizer increased soil N and increased available P by 31%,and the combined application of N with P increased soil organic matter,soil N and P.The potassium fertilizer had no effect on the yield increase in dry-land of Loess Plateau.
